Although there isn't a 100% sure method of obtaining an Upgrade, it does have very little chance of dropping when spinning Pokestops and Gyms. Players can even use an Upgrade on a Porygon to evolve it into the form of a Porygon2 which will eat the item.

The Upgrade is a special evolution item from the Pokemon series, first introduced in Generation II. Silph Co. produces a transparent device that contains all kinds of data. It can be used to develop specific Pokemon species and can be activated when traded with the Link Cable. It is a rare item with a 1% probability of dropping each spin from Pokestops and Gyms.
